Transaction 31453242ee57571b1794bfd92270ffb0a98f0a165e6724b82262dd692efff62a
1 Input
2 Outputs
- 31453242ee57571b1794bfd92270ffb0a98f0a165e6724b82262dd692efff62a:0
- 31453242ee57571b1794bfd92270ffb0a98f0a165e6724b82262dd692efff62a:1
value 13412796
address 113CPM4E46jDv5vg6pSWAcnioKF1tpgbku
value 22053250
address 3AH2nGEVhPMxEaTHxn3opdfCDgTasdtYTw